If your plan this summer is to travel all over the country playing ball, that’s up to you. But you better be able to lift, eat, sleep and workout at an elite level if you’re doing that because you want to play college baseball. The physicality and skill level needed to play at that level are what matters. If you’re living in a hotel this summer, make sure you have a plan. I’ve seen a ton of careers wrecked by traveling too much and not having a plan for the part of your development that will matter most when you get to college.

Conversation with the home plate umpire tonight: Situation, I’m having my guy bunt with two strikes. I want him to get the bunt down he needs experience doing it. Misses the bunt, hits off the catchers glove, hits umpire, goes to backstop. Batter advances to first runner to second. Other coach challenges saying he foul tipped it. Home plate said no he didn’t, but goes to ask the other umpire who is next to second base anyway. Overturned, ump at second said he did tip it, he heard it. First off BS… no chance… just a call to get the out and move the game, I’m not arguing or asking him because it’s so crazy I’m just not going to deal with it. If you know you know. My issue is with home plate. Now, at no point am I arguing or yelling, it’s all just a conversation. I don’t embarrass him or anything. I tell him, you told me you had it, why even defer to the other umpire you’re right there. He goes “he asked me to ask him and I’m going to go with what he calls.” I go, you’re right there…just tell him I got the call. I then say very nicely, “hey man, I don’t know how long you have been doing this, but not everybody is gonna be as nice as me. In a close game or bigger game somebody’s gonna jump down your throat because you’re supposed to make this call, especially when you tell me you have it.” Again, very casual conversation…. But you have to make that call… you’re behind the plate you’re asking someone 100 feet away…

I played for this man for 3 years. He came to my wedding and traveled to watch me play in the big leagues many times. He gave me a D1 scholarship when no one else wanted a 5-11 175lb catcher from Florida. He meant more to me than any other coach I’ve ever played for, and that is saying a lot. If it wasn’t for him, I wouldn’t have had the mental toughness, mentality, or grit this game demands of you in order to play at this baseballs highest level. I have a quote I like to tell my players. “If you don’t like it, play better.” The game of baseball is strictly merit based. You have to earn it. Even at the youth level. Ages 12 and below, I’m good with everyone playing and learning the game. Above that age, then you have to earn your spot. There is a point where the player has to choice to work for it, or not. Puberty is the time that it generally happens in my opinion. As a side note, if your kid isn’t the best player when he’s 12, don’t panic. Development takes time, and once puberty hits, the physical change happens quick. RIP Coach Robe.
